Output 5e29aee91f141416ecfec582167b58edafea7edb2c8d0e7cacee5a921d5e8c3b:0

value
76627
script pubkey
OP_HASH160 OP_PUSHBYTES_20 725c3c6b63954aeea32119a65cab4f8190627212 OP_EQUAL
address
3C7hT5mTwSx5FespjPjwb7q3Ans1oCxPk8
transaction
5e29aee91f141416ecfec582167b58edafea7edb2c8d0e7cacee5a921d5e8c3b
confirmations
279609
spent
true